ENACTMENT NO 3 OF 2005 ISLAMIC FAMILY LAW ENACTMENT 2005
PART VII - GUARDIANSHIP Guardianship of Person and Property
Section 97. Limitation of powers of guardian appointed by Court
(1) A guardian of the property of a minor appointed by the Court shall not, without the leave of the Court—
(a) sell, charge, mortgage, exchange, or otherwise part with the possession of any movable property of the minor; or
(b) lease any land belonging to the minor for a term exceeding one year.
(2) Any disposal of a minor’s property in contravention of this section may be declared void and on such declaration the Court may make such order as appears requisite for restoring to the minor’s estate the property disposed of.
(3) The Court shall not make any order under subsection (2) unless it is necessary or advisable in the interests of the minor.
